「java转化smali」java转化为二进制

博主:adminadmin 2022-12-03 07:30:07 61

今天给各位分享java转化smali的知识,其中也会对java转化为二进制进行解释,如果能碰巧解决你现在面临的问题,别忘了关注本站,现在开始吧!

本文目录一览:

JAVA转换成smali语法

if-eq改成if-ne

if-ne 改成 if-eq

if-eqz改成 if-nez

if-nez 改成if-eqz

求大神,怎么把java文件回编译成classes.dex文件?

楼主,使用DX工具,试一下这个方法:

dx --dex --output path/new_dex_file.dex path/classes

如果报错,移步到这里:

这是将smali转换成java的方式:

怎么实现把smali文件class文件java文件之间转化

你总装了JDK吧,没有可以去java.sun.com下 还要配置JDK---右击“我的电脑”---寻属性”---“高级”--“环境变量” --选择下面的框“系统变量中的path”双击---现在开始设置变量值,在 “%SystemRoot%\system32;%SystemRoot%;%SystemRoot%\System32\Wbem” ...

apk反编译后,有了smali文件,我用工具导出了java源码后并修改了源码,如何编译打包回apk文件?

IntelliJ IDEA 或者android studio的一个插件。

可以把java转smali,前提是没有语法错误。

怎样把smali文件转换为java文件

smali2java是一个将smali代码反编译成java代码的工具。

smali2java工具基于apktool v1.5.0(baksmali v1.3.4)生成的smali文件,依赖于smali文件中的代码行数(.line关键字)和变量别名(.local关键字)等信息,可以最大程度还原原始的java代码。还原出的java代码将具有原始的变量命名,代码的顺序也与原始的java代码保持一致。

本工具也具有局限性,仅适用于带有行数和变量别名信息的smali文件(java编译器的编译选项可以在生成的字节码中剔除这些信息)。

java转化smali的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于java转化为二进制、java转化smali的信息别忘了在本站进行查找喔。

The End

发布于:2022-12-03,除非注明,否则均为首码项目网原创文章,转载请注明出处。